Here's a cultural lesson for you guys:
The Dutch anthem, 'Het Wilhelmus' ('the william') is the oldest national anthem ever, as it's written in 1574 (which makes it 434 years old).
Now once upon a time in the Netherlands... There was this man called "Willem van Oranje" (William of Orange, William the Silent), who at first followed the rule of the spanish conqueror "Filips II". This king was ruthless, especially when it came to religion: there could be only one... Not protestants AND catholics, as it were at the time, only the catholics were to be allowed as a religion. The rest were heretics. Our Willem, however, didn't quite agree with that, and later, when the king sent, from spain, another spanish ruler: the duke of Alva/Alba, a most merciless and ruthful man, to put things right again (the protestants had... 'protested' against the catholics in what we call the 'Beeldenstorm' (the 'iconoclasm'). At this point Willem went into full protest... with an army that is...
This song's lyrics contain the dilemma Willem went through: Should I remain loyal to the Spanish King (as he WAS, in fact, his councilor), or should I fight for the people of the Netherlands?
He chose for the latter, which, in the end, ended in the eighty years' war, and ultimately in the freedom of the dutch people.
Also: when this song was written by a friend of Willem, rumour goes they went to visit the german noblemen and the royal houses, where they'd sing the anthem in order to gain allies in the battle against the spanish conquerors...
Now the entire song is 15 stanza's long, I believe, and takes about 15 minutes to perform...
Luckily for you guys, I've found the 'usual' version: only 2 stanza's are sung...
